Technetium-98m
Properties and data of the isotope 98mTc.
See also: list of Technetium isotopes.
General data
Name of the isotope:Technetium-98m; Tc-98mSymbol:98mTc or 98m43TcMass number A:98 (= number of nucleons)Atomic number Z:43 (= number of protons)Neutrons N:55Isotopic mass:97.90721(3) u (atomic weight of Technetium-98m)
Excitation energy: 90.76(16) keVNuclide mass:97.8836222 u (calculated nuclear mass without electrons)Mass excess:-86.43333 MeVMass defect:0.905836756 u (per nucleus)Nuclear binding energy:843.78150319 MeV (per nucleus)
8.61001534 MeV (average binding energy per nucleon)Half-life:14.7(3) μsDecay constant λ:47152.869425847 s-1Specific activity α:2.927435274563 × 10+26 Bq g-1
7.911987228549 × 10+15 Ci g-1Spin and parity:
(nuclear angular momentum)(2)-
